Porsche's Dominance Continues: the 911 GT1 LM

The Porsche 911 GT1 occupies a unique place in motorsport history. Developed to compete in the FIA GT Championship and the 24 Hours of Le Mans, the GT1 blurred the line between production-based grand tourers and pure racing prototypes. By 1998, Porsche had refined the concept into the GT1-98, a highly sophisticated machine built specifically to conquer the world's most demanding endurance race.

At the 1998 24 Hours of Le Mans, the No. 26 Porsche 911 GT1 driven by Allan McNish, Stéphane Ortelli, and Laurent Aïello delivered a flawless performance against fierce international competition. Reliability, aerodynamic efficiency, and strategic execution allowed Porsche to secure both first and second place overall, extending the marque's record-setting success at Le Mans.

Today, the 1998 Le Mans-winning 911 GT1 remains one of the most celebrated Porsche race cars ever built. Its victory marked the culmination of Porsche's GT1 program and stands as a defining chapter in the company's unparalleled endurance-racing legacy.
